Output 303841cc6023416040baf9961ca8ffdf1491ec5903142a44a67465bc38566576:0

value
3672256964
script pubkey
OP_0 OP_PUSHBYTES_20 cd6c840dfcd6fbf70fd8437b73b6976853a3dc7e
address
tb1qe4kggr0u6malwr7cgdah8d5hdpf68hr7whu24y
transaction
303841cc6023416040baf9961ca8ffdf1491ec5903142a44a67465bc38566576